Check your Netflix Watch History
Netflix watch history is quite personal and nobody wants to share it. This is very much the case with the higher-end sharing Netflix plans that allow multiple streams at a single point in time. Having current present knowledge about Netflix watch history helps to keep track of your watching hours. If you forget a good movie that you watched earlier.
- Open Netflix on your browser.
- In the top menu, there lies a red downward arrow. Click on the arrow and navigate to the account from the drop-down menu and click it again.
- Now click on the ‘account’ option.
- Now move to the ‘profile and parental’ control option.
- Now check the option, ‘viewing activity’.
- You can see the complete list. To view more click on ‘see more’.
- You can also download the entire watch history by simply clicking the ‘download all’ option.
Remember that the downloading feature can only be availed on the web browser. In case you do extract the Netflix watch history and want to just take a peek. You can simply download it and then open it on an Excel spreadsheet to check the status of your Netflix use.

Steps To Delete Your Netflix Watch History
- In order to delete Netflix watch history you need to first access again ‘profile and parental controls’.
- Move to the ‘viewing activity’ option and then access the list first.
- Click on the ‘view’ option.
- The ‘view’ option has a list of various TV shows and movies you watched. At the right corner of these options, you have separate delete buttons, in case you want to delete them selectively.
- In order to delete all at one go. Go to the last section of the page and click on ‘Hide all’ and then click on ‘hide all my viewing activity’.
- It will take 24 hours for your entire edit to get off of Netflix.
